Ever wonder why some conversations feel like navigating a minefield? This episode with Crystal Atkinson tackles the often-frustrating reality of difficult interactions, exploring why people can be challenging and, more importantly, how clarity in communication isn't just possible, but a powerful tool to bridge divides. Join us as we unpack practical strategies to cut through the noise, foster understanding, and transform communication challenges into opportunities for stronger leadership and more effective teams.
